Our client is a social housing subcontractor who carries out all aspects of repairs and maintenance, this involves voids, planned and disrepair works. Due to new contract wins, they are recruiting for Multi-skilled operatives to join their team on a temporary basis.
You will be required to carry out repairs and maintenance work on voids or tenanted properties across the Merseyside area.
